Tug boats try to save stricken tanker
Salvage tugs are hauling a stricken oil tanker away from the Spain's north-western coast, as authorities battle to contain a 40 kilometre long oil slick threatening the region's pristine beaches.
Strong winds that have battered the area for several days have abated, allowing two tugs to attach tow lines to the Prestige, which is carrying 77,000 tonnes of fuel oil.
The ship is reported to be listing heavily, about five nautical miles from the shore.
A spill of an estimated 5,000 tonnes of oil is threatening marine life, but officials say they are now concentrating on preventing the tanker from breaking up, and causing a much bigger environmental disaster.
